Meet the School of Nursing at Houston Baptist University

HBU’s RN to BSN is specifically designed to flexibly support working RNs who have not yet completed their Bachelor of Science in Nursing degree. With customized support throughout, you can gain the critical skills you need to succeed, no matter what type of nursing you pursue now or in the future.

Both online RN to BSN and hybrid MSN programs prepare graduates for nursing career success by offering an industry-aligned, competency-based education that is both flexible and affordable. Built on a strong faith-based foundation enhanced by user friendly technology, HBU’s online RN to BSN and hybrid MSN programs equip nurses with the advanced skills needed to succeed in today’s rapidly changing healthcare environment. HBU’s Master of Science in Nursing offers two degree options; one for nurses interested in Family Nurse Practitioner (FNP) and one for nurses interested in Pediatric Nurse Practitioner in Primary Care (PNP-PC).

*Applicants must possess a valid RN license in order to apply for any of HBU’s fully-online nursing programs.

Fast Facts About the Nursing Programs at HBU

RN to BSN

9 Months **
27 Credit Hours **
8 Week Courses
$12,555 Tuition ***

MSN FNP

24-26 Months
42 Credit Hours
16 Week Courses
$21,000 Tuition *

MSN PNP-PC

24 Months
36 Credit Hours
16 Week Courses
$18,000 Tuition *

Accredited by SACSCOC
Houston Baptist University is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ges to award the associate, baccalaureate, graduate, and doctoral degrees.  Contact the Commission on Colleges at 1866 Southern Lane, Decatur, Georgia, 30033-4097, or call 404.679.4500 for questions about the accreditation of Houston Baptist University.

RN to BSN program Accredited by ACEN
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ing(ACEN)

MSN program Accredited by CCNE
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E)
